Replacing a roof involves several variables that shift your final bill. The total square footage of your property is the primary driver, along with the specific materials you select—as premium shingles or metal options carry higher price points than standard asphalt. We also look at the complexity of your roof’s architecture, such as steep pitches or multiple chimneys, which require extra labor and safety gear. Additionally, the condition of the wood decking underneath your old shingles can add costs if repairs are needed once we strip the old layers.

Roof tiles come in various materials like clay, concrete, and slate. Each offers a different aesthetic and level of durability. Clay tiles offer a classic look, while concrete tiles are more budget-friendly. Slate is the most durable but also the most expensive. Discuss your options with an installer.
Single ply roofing membranes are flexible sheets used on low-slope roofs. TPO and EPDM are common types, offering good durability and weather resistance. They are often a good choice for additions or garages. A specialist can assess if it's suitable for your home. It's a modern roofing solution.

Clay roof tiles offer a beautiful, traditional look and are very durable. They are fire-resistant and can last for many decades. However, they are heavier and more expensive than asphalt shingles. A professional can assess your home's structure to ensure it can support them. They add significant curb appeal.
